Допустим, есть хранимая функция TEST_FN.
Как можно использовать результат хранимой функции в конструкции вида:
insert into @Таблица1
select Поле1, Поле2, результат TEST_FN от Поля 3 и Поля4
from @Таблица2
Или без курсора и промежуточной переменной не обойтись?
Здравствуйте, Stepanov, Вы писали:
S>Допустим, есть хранимая функция TEST_FN.
S>Как можно использовать результат хранимой функции в конструкции вида:
S>S>insert into @Таблица1
S>select Поле1, Поле2, результат TEST_FN от Поля 3 и Поля4
S>from @Таблица2
S>
S>Или без курсора и промежуточной переменной не обойтись?
Функция млм процедура? А что за БД? Если функция в MSSQL2000 то примерно так:
insert into @Таблица1
select Поле1, Поле2, dbo..TEST_FN (Поле3,Поле4)
from @Таблица2